ROBERT FRANKLIN GEPHART
1937-2014
Our beloved husband, father, grandfather, brother and friend to all, Robert F. Gephart, age 76 died peacefully in a Bountiful Hospital surrounded by his loving family January 9, 2014. He was born January 19, 1937 to Wesley Clyde and Jennie Lyle Peck Gephart in Tremonton, UT. He married Norma Lee Letham July 17, 1959 in the Logan Temple. Bob graduated from Bear River High School where he was Senior Class president, and from Utah State University in 1959. He retired from his career as a software engineering manager after 40 years service, and then became a representative specializing in insurance and estate planning for senior citizens. Bob enjoyed playing tennis, watching the Jazz, going to concerts, traveling and was an avid fan of USU Aggie sports. His greatest joy was in spending time with his children and grandchildren. Bob will be remembered most for his great sense of humor, his friendliness and for always being willing to be there in a flash to help when needed. He loved people and people loved him.
He was a faithful member of the LDS Church throughout his life serving in a bishopric, as High Priest group leader, Elders Quorum President, Cubmaster, Sunday School teacher and many other callings. He was a faithful home teacher for over 50 years. At the time of his death he was serving as a service missionary at the Church Office Building. He was a loyal American and served his country in the Utah Army National Guard for a number of years.
